AGO-NxT - LOW NOx Air-Oxygen-fuel burner

The AGO-NxT series identifies a family of long flame side burners that use air or oxygen as comburent. Depending on the size and conditions of use, the AGO-NxT burners guarantee a substantial reduction in polluting emissions (CO & NOx) and lower consumption compared to traditional burners, while simultaneously offering considerable advantages in terms of flexibility of the heating process.


Description

The AGO‑NxT burner is a high‑efficiency side‑firing air oxy fuel industrial burner designed for long‑flame heating processes requiring high stability, wide modulation and extremely low emissions. It operates with air, natural gas and oxygen, offering three modes: air‑fuel, oxygen‑fuel and mixed operation, enabling full process flexibility.

The range covers 700–4400 kW, producing flame lengths between 2200 and 7200 mm, ideal for melting and heating furnaces requiring long, stable heat transfer. Standard inlet pressures are 50 mbar for air and gas, and 200 mbar for oxygen.

Its advanced multi‑stage combustion system combined with strong internal flue‑gas recirculation ensures very low NOx and CO emissions. The burner can run in traditional FLAME mode or in FLAMELESS mode, achieving ultra‑low‑emission performance while maintaining excellent stability even at low chamber temperatures during cold starts.

Construction materials include carbon steel, high‑temperature refractory (up to 1750 °C), cast‑iron manifolds and stainless steels AISI 304/316/310S, enabling durability and long service life even in demanding operating environments.

Ignition is provided by a PBC‑FR/X pilot burner with UV flame detection, ensuring reliable ignition and stable flame supervision. Separate air, gas and oxygen inlets with nozzle mixing eliminate backfire risk and stabilize the combustion front.

Thanks to its optimised air/fuel ratio control and the ability to use oxygen with purity above 90%, the AGO‑NxT achieves high thermal efficiency, reducing fuel consumption while improving furnace throughput and temperature uniformity.

Overall, AGO‑NxT burners deliver advanced performance for high‑temperature processes up to 1600 °C, offering outstanding efficiency, ultra‑low emissions and robust operation for industrial furnaces seeking high productivity with reduced environmental impact.
